Hot Take | July 11, 2026, 4:30 a.m. EDT

The VanEck Agribusiness ETF presents a compelling setup where solid fundamentals meet cautious technicals. Fundamentally, the business is healthy, trading at a discount to book value (P/B under 0.85) with a robust nine-year track record showing a +54.84% cumulative gain and no recent consecutive years of decline. The recent price action confirms a recovery trend, closing above the 200-day moving average after a period of consolidation. The 2.27% dividend yield provides a steady floor, though it is not aggressive enough to drive the rating to the top tier. However, the short-term outlook is tempered by technical resistance. The stock is hovering just below its 52-week high, and the statistical forecast model shows zero directional bias for the next 45 days, suggesting the immediate path may be choppy. While the options chain reveals bullish positioning at higher strikes ($85-$95), the heavy hedging at the $45 level suggests volatility is expected. This creates a scenario where the long-term thesis remains intact due to the attractive valuation and lack of structural deterioration, but the near-term entry lacks a clear explosive catalyst, warranting a 'slightly positive lean' rather than a full conviction buy.

Long Business Summary The fund normally invests at least 80% of its total assets in securities that comprise the fund's benchmark index. The index includes equity securities of companies that generate at least 50% of their revenues from agri-chemicals, animal health and fertilizers, seeds and traits, from farm/irrigation equipment and farm machinery, aquaculture and fishing, livestock, cultivation and plantations and trading of agricultural products. It is non-diversified.
